Li Hua (born April 29, 1977, in Shanghai) is a male beach volleyball player from PR China, who won a medal twice in the men's team competition at the Asian Games, partnering compatriots Gu Hongyu (Bangkok, gold) and Zhao Chicheng (Busan, bronze).
